    Default Square Enix to reveal a new console RPG in December that “Isn’t a Remake”

    The following comes from SE president Yosuke Matsuda in an interview with Famitsu.

    "Actually, right now, we are readying a new role-playing game for home consoles that isn't a remake," Matsuda is quoted as saying. "In December, we'll start with making an announcement."
    Here's the full interview for those interested.

    Famitsu: Looking at your company's recent lineup, I get the impression that there's been a lot of Dragon Quest or Final Fantasy related remakes or smartphone version rereleases, but Square Enix still has a lot of other IPs doesn't it? I'm always wishing you'd revisit such IPs.


    Matsuda: That's... Currently in the works.


    F: What!? Really!? Would that be centered on smartphone apps, too?


    M: No, I'm looking for players to be able to sit down and really get into playing.


    F: So... Something for home/commercial consoles?


    M: Yes.


    F: Wow! So, what title is it!?


    M: I'm afraid you'll have to wait a little bit for that (laughs).


    F: Just a little hint.


    M: ... It's an RPG.


    F: Square Enix is famous for many of their past RPG classics. Including those that have been buried/not been revisited. So, you're looking at such a title not for smartphones or browsers?



    M: Yes.



    F: I don't want to be pesky but... This would be for home/commercial consoles?



    M: That's right (laughs).



    F: Not a remake?



    M: All new.



    F: Wow... That's wonderful. Sorry for the barrage of questions, I got a little overworked (laughs). When will you be announcing [this game]?



    M: We'll be making consecutive announcements starting in December.



    F: Starting in December!? Consecutive!? So, you're saying you have more than one title to announce?



    M: Yes.



    F: That's very exciting!



    M: I'd like to avoid any confusion, but of the titles we're planning to announce, there will be ones for smartphones and PCs, not just home/commercial consoles that include stationary game consoles and portable game consoles. We'll also be announcing titles from our overseas studios as well.



    F: I see. So, at least the title you're planning to announce in December is an RPG for home/commercial consoles, is that correct?



    M: Yes. At present, I can't specify the hardware platform, if it's for stationary game consoles or for portable ones. We'll be able to announce many types of titles after we enter 2015 as well.



    F: It looks like you've got a lot of ammo. Have you really been preparing that much?



    M: The projects that started after I became president [of Square Enix] and the projects that were re-examined and restarted have finally begun to solidify, so we'll start making a bunch of announcements both domestically and abroad soon.
